What’s the Deal with Content Scheduling?

So, what’s the scoop with content scheduling? Well, it’s pretty simple. Hootsuite allows users to plan and automate their social media posts. You can map out your content calendar for weeks or even months ahead, scheduling posts to go live when your audience is most active. You know, that magical window when all your followers are scrolling their feeds, ready to engage with your latest and greatest?

Here’s the thing: when you schedule your content for those peak hours, you’re not just throwing spaghetti at the wall to see what sticks. You’re strategically maximizing visibility and interaction. And who doesn’t want that?

Juggling Multiple Accounts? No Problem!

Another aspect to consider is that if, like many of us, you’re managing multiple social media accounts, Hootsuite has your back. You can easily schedule posts across various platforms from one dashboard. Can you picture how much time and hassle that saves?

Instead of frantically logging in and out of different accounts, you get to be the wizard of your social media kingdom, casting your spell of content across the web without breaking a sweat!
